We are seeking a detail-oriented Mechanical Commissioning Technician to support the commissioning, startup, and validation of mechanical systems in a mission-critical environment. This role is responsible for ensuring systems are installed, tested, and operating in accordance with design specifications and operational requirements.
Responsibilities:
- Execute a structured commissioning process for mechanical systems, including system verification, testing, calibration (as applicable), and validation.
- Perform detailed mechanical system walkdowns to identify deficiencies, incomplete work, or deviations from design; document findings and track resolution.
- Conduct mechanical inspections and functional testing to confirm system readiness and support startup activities.
- Coordinate with engineering, construction, and operations teams to resolve commissioning issues and ensure system performance meets design intent.
- Support system turnover and handover to operations by ensuring all commissioning requirements are completed and documented.
- Maintain accurate commissioning documentation, including reports, checklists, punch lists, and as-built records.
- Follow and enforce strict safety protocols, identifying and mitigating risks related to rotating equipment, pressurized systems, and hazardous processes.

Skills Required:
- Minimum 2+ years of experience commissioning mechanical systems in a mission-critical environment (e.g., data centers, semiconductor facilities, or similar).
- Strong understanding of mechanical systems such as HVAC, piping, pumps, and rotating equipment.
- Experience with commissioning processes, documentation, and system startup procedures.
-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ings, P&IDs, and specifications.
